I think its time we came clean on something, when we first opened our doors on June 13th, 2008 we did so with honesty and humility. Our menus were small, and great care went into the preparation of each ingredient and item. We did however make a few mistakes; not least of which was pistacititos. Pistacititos was a spelling mistake that was quickly hidden by the explanation that pistacititos are in fact Sicilian pistachios. This is not correct and our sincerest apologies to everyone who tried to explain pistacititos to their neighborhood grocery clerk.

Bernstein’s Deli is a family-owned and operated traditional deli that has been serving delicious foods to customers in Winnipeg for over 38 years. We have an all-day breakfast & lunch menu & are open evenings as well with corned beef on rye, Reuben sandwiches, chopped beef liver, egg salad, chicken finger and pancakes and more of your favourites. Dining out to a new restaurant is always a gamble. Am I going to have a good time? Is the food any good? How does this restaurant rate? Before you base your choice on the menu plastered outside of the restaurant window or from someone you just met off the street, here are some simple tips to guide your stomach to the best restaurants.


Tips on how to find restaurants in Polo Festival Winnipeg MB

  • Restaurant reviews: Online and newspaper restaurant reviews in the food or lifestyle section are your best asset when trying to find top restaurants in your area. Most reviews rate the restaurant by atmosphere, portion size, price and service. These independent restaurant reviewers have no one to please but their finicky tastes.
  • The concierge always knows: If you are travelling in Polo Festival Winnipeg MB, your hotel’s concierge or hotel staff will be able to find restaurants that suit your taste buds and budget. Are you looking for something ethnic, local or for a fine dining experience? The concierge will be able to lead you in the right direction and even place a reservation for you or place a takeout order if dealing with delivery restaurants.
  • Call ahead: If you have specific dietary needs, food allergies or need to host a large party, call the restaurant of your choice ahead of time and be specific. You don’t want to ruin your evening dining out because the restaurant didn’t have a highchair for little Tommy.
  • Ask the neighbourhood: Most local food and wine vendors deal directly with the restaurants in your neighbourhood. Ask them about the restaurants they deal with and the kinds of meals they serve.
  • Sense of adventure: Your nose is your best tool when out to find
    restaurants in your neighbourhood. If you smell something delicious coming from a restaurant, follow your nose and discover a new place to add to your list – make your own review and keep a list for future reference.
